Nestled in the heart of the Black Forest, the Erste weltgrößte Kuckucksuhr is a spectacular site that draws tourists from around the globe. This iconic attraction not only showcases the intricate craftsmanship of cuckoo clocks but also offers visitors a glimpse into the rich traditions of German horology. Standing tall in Schonach, this unique clock serves as both a functional timepiece and a charming landmark, inviting tourists to marvel at its grandeur.

Getting There
-
Car
If you are traveling by car, start your journey by navigating to Schonach im Schwarzwald. The address for Erste weltgrößte Kuckucksuhr is Untertalstraße 28, 78136 Schonach im Schwarzwald. You can input this address into your GPS for the most accurate directions. Once you reach Schonach, look for signs directing you to the Kuckucksuhr, as it is a well-known tourist attraction in the area. Parking is available nearby, but be sure to check for any applicable parking fees.
-
Public Transportation
For those using public transportation, take a train to Triberg, which is the closest major station. From Triberg, you can catch a regional bus (Bus Line 727) towards Schonach. The bus will drop you off at a stop close to Untertalstraße. From there, it's a short walk (about 10 minutes) to the Erste weltgrößte Kuckucksuhr. Be sure to check the local bus schedule for times, as they may vary, especially on weekends.
-
Walking
If you are already in Schonach, you can easily walk to the Erste weltgrößte Kuckucksuhr. From the center of Schonach, head south on Hauptstraße, then take a left onto Untertalstraße. Follow the road until you see the Kuckucksuhr on your right. The walk should take approximately 15-20 minutes, and it’s a pleasant stroll through the scenic Black Forest area.
